A clear, engineering-focused guide to modern aircraft gas turbines, this book develops the connected knowledge required to understand, evaluate, and design propulsion systems. It brings thermodynamics, fluid mechanics, aerodynamics, mechanical design, materials, controls, and testing together in one structured reference for students, practicing engineers, and technically minded aviation readers.

Readers progress from the architecture of turbojets, turbofans, turboprops, and turboshafts to the detailed behavior of individual components and complete engines. Fundamental concepts are explained through physical reasoning, governing relationships, performance measures, and realistic design considerations.

Inside, you will learn how to:

  • Relate aircraft propulsion requirements to thrust, efficiency, fuel consumption, engine configuration, and operating conditions.
  • Apply control-volume analysis and Brayton-cycle principles to ideal and real gas turbine systems.
  • Assess altitude, Mach number, stagnation conditions, inlet distortion, and standard-atmosphere corrections.
  • Understand inlet diffusion, pressure recovery, boundary layers, bleed, and flow separation.
  • Analyze axial and centrifugal compressors using velocity triangles, Euler work, compressor maps, matching methods, and surge or choke limits.
  • Examine combustor airflow distribution, fuel preparation, flame stability, pressure loss, pattern factor, and turbine-entry temperature.
  • Estimate turbine work and evaluate blade rows, degree of reaction, cooling air, leakage, tip clearance, and efficiency losses.
  • Calculate nozzle flow, choking, expansion behavior, momentum thrust, pressure thrust, propulsive efficiency, and specific fuel consumption.
  • Interpret off-design operation, work balance, operating lines, variable geometry, starting, acceleration, relight, and transient constraints.
  • Connect engine performance with shaft torque, rotor stress, critical speeds, bearings, seals, lubrication, materials, manufacturing, and structural integrity.
  • Understand sensors, actuators, fuel scheduling, limit protection, component testing, uncertainty, data reduction, and performance verification.

Practical learning throughout

Each chapter concludes with a worked application that turns theory into an engineering task. Examples include comparing propulsion architectures, calculating cycle work and thermal efficiency, correcting performance to standard-day conditions, estimating inlet recovery, interpreting a compressor map, balancing combustor airflow, sizing turbine work for a compressor, calculating turbofan net thrust, constructing an off-design analysis, evaluating rotor stress, selecting a turbine-blade material, and integrating thermodynamic, aerodynamic, and mechanical checks.

Designed as both a foundation text and a working reference, the book emphasizes how components interact inside a real engine. It helps readers move confidently from equations and diagrams to performance trade-offs, design limits, and system-level decisions in modern aircraft propulsion.
